Responsibilities:
- Design and Development: Collaborate with cross-functional teams to design, develop, and test electrical systems, components, and products.
- Circuit Analysis: Perform circuit analysis, simulations, and modeling to ensure optimal performance and efficiency of electrical designs.
- Prototyping: Create prototypes and conduct tests to validate design concepts and optimize performance parameters.
- Technical Documentation: Prepare detailed technical documentation, including schematics, diagrams, and manuals for electrical systems and products.
- Troubleshooting: Identify and resolve electrical issues, providing timely solutions to maintain system functionality.
- Regulatory Compliance: Ensure designs adhere to relevant electrical codes, standards, and safety regulations.
- Innovation: Stay updated on emerging technologies and trends in electrical engineering, contributing innovative ideas to enhance product development.

Requirements:
- Educational Background: Hold a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Electrical Engineering or a related field.
- Technical Proficiency: Possess strong knowledge of electrical engineering principles, circuits, and systems.
- Engineering Software: Familiarity with engineering software such as AutoCAD, MATLAB, or similar tools.
- Problem-Solving: Demonstrate excellent problem-solving skills to address technical challenges and optimize designs.
- Communication: Exhibit effective communication skills to collaborate with multidisciplinary teams and convey technical concepts.
- Visa Eligibility: Candidates must be eligible for visa sponsorship in Canada, meeting the necessary immigration criteria.
